A rapidly growing family run business requires a highly IT literate digital marketing executive on a part time basis. The beauty of this position is the hours and days worked are flexible so you can schedule your home life or potential other freelance work around this opportunity, but they ideally require approximately 20 hours a week.
The business has been trading over 30 years and has earned the reputation as a manufacturer and supplier of a comprehensive range of technical solutions for the packaging and manufacturing sectors. They boast excellent offices, great coffee and a friendly working environment.
Key Responsibilities
- To oversee and manage the marketing campaigns including social media, events, exhibitions and E-Shots.
- Videography - Creating quality videos for our content, including testimonial and 'how it works’ style learning videos.
- Content Creation - Creating value-add useful technical content for typical customers to help with optimise their production.
- CRM Management - ensuring database cleansing and pipeline tracking.
- Website and Ecommerce Management including Shopify.
Requirements
- Strong knowledge of various digital marketing channels, including SEO, SEM, social media, and email marketing.
- Excellent written and verbal communication skills for creating engaging content and collaborating with teams.
- Strong IT skills ideally Premier Pro, Adobe, design tools and editing software.
- Experience in videography and photography is highly desirable.
- Bags of initiative with the ability to work independently and manage multiple projects.
- A technical background (Science or Chemistry) would be helpful.
Salary 30-35k Negotiable (Pro Rata)
